Do not borrow up to your maximum allowable limit. Your mortgage lender will not consider the extra expenses that may come up in your day-to-day life. Consider your lifestyle, the way your money is spent and the amount you can reasonably afford.

Before you try to get a loan, consider your credit score and make sure you do what you can to make sure it’s good. The past year has seen a tightening of restrictions on lending, and you will need to ensure that your credit report is excellent to help you secure favorable mortgage loan terms.

Avoid spending lots of money before closing on the mortgage. Many times, lenders will check your credit before closing on the loan. Wait to buy your new furniture or other items until after you have signed your mortgage contract.

Find government programs to assist you if this is your first time buying a home. There are programs to help those who have bad credit, programs in reducing closing costs, and ones for lowering your interest rate.

Before you see a mortgage lender, gather up all of your financial papers. The lender is going to need income proof, banking statements, and other documentation of assets. Having these organized and on-hand ahead of time will prepare you in providing these pieces of information and will make the application process go faster.

Plan your budget so that you are not paying more than 30% of your income on your mortgage loan. Paying a mortgage that is too much can cause problems in the future. Having manageable mortgage payments will help you stick to your budget.

Find out the property taxes before making an offer on a home. Prior to agreeing to a mortgage, you must understand your likely property tax bill. The local tax assessor might think your home is worth more than you think, making tax time unpleasant.

Look out for the best interest rate possible. The bank’s goal is to get you to pay a very high interest rate. Do not be their next victim. Compare rates from different institutions so you can choose the best one.

Adjustable rate mortgages don’t expire when their term is up. The rate will change based on current economic factors. This means the mortgage could have a higher interest rate.
